1. Physical Characteristics

Giant Trevally are easily identifiable due to their distinct physical characteristics. They possess a streamlined, torpedo-shaped body that is built for speed and power. Adults typically range from 3 to 4.5 feet in length and can weigh up to 170 pounds (77 kg) or more. The coloration of Giant Trevally varies from a dark metallic blue on the dorsal side to a silver-white belly. They also feature sharp, prominent teeth and deeply forked tails that help them navigate through the water with ease.

2. Habitat and Distribution

Giant Trevally are primarily found in warm coastal waters throughout the Indo-Pacific region. Their range spans from the shores of East Africa to the islands of the Pacific Ocean, including the Coral Triangle, a biodiversity hotspot that encompasses parts of Indonesia, Malaysia, and the Philippines. These fish typically inhabit shallow reefs, lagoons, and mangroves, but they are also known to venture into deeper waters.

3. Diet and Predatory Behavior

As apex predators, Giant Trevally have a diverse diet that primarily consists of smaller fish, crustaceans, and cephalopods. They are known for their aggressive hunting tactics, often hunting in packs to chase down schools of fish. Their formidable speed and keen eyesight allow them to ambush their prey, and they are known to employ sophisticated techniques such as splashing the surface to herd fish closer together. This behavior makes them not only efficient hunters but also a thrilling catch for sport fishermen.

4. Reproduction and Life Cycle

Giant Trevally exhibit fascinating reproductive behaviors. They are known to spawn in open waters, where females release eggs that are fertilized by males. This spawning typically occurs during full moons when the tides are favorable. Females can produce millions of eggs at once, ensuring that at least some will survive to maturity. The larvae drift with ocean currents, gradually entering estuaries and coastal regions, where they grow into juveniles before moving into deeper waters as they mature.

5. Social Structure

Giant Trevally exhibit complex social behaviors. While younger fish often school together for protection, adult individuals tend to be more solitary or form loose groups. They are known to establish hierarchical structures among themselves, with dominant fish displaying aggressiveness towards subordinates. This social structure is essential for maintaining territory and ensuring reproductive success.

6. Importance to Local Economies

Giant Trevally hold significant economic value in many coastal communities. They are targeted by both commercial and recreational fisheries, contributing to local economies through fishing tourism and fisheries exports. Anglers often seek out Giant Trevally due to their challenging fight and size, making them a coveted species for sport fishing. This interest in Giant Trevally has led to the establishment of sustainable fishing practices to ensure their populations remain stable, balancing conservation efforts with economic needs.

7. Conservation Status

The IUCN Red List currently classifies the Giant Trevally as "Least Concern," meaning populations are relatively stable. However, localized overfishing, habitat destruction, and the effects of climate change pose ongoing threats. To address these challenges, various management measures have been implemented in many regions, including size and bag limits, closed seasons, and habitat protection initiatives, aimed at preserving the biodiversity of marine ecosystems.

8. Ecological Role

As a top predator, Giant Trevally play a crucial role in maintaining the health of coral reef ecosystems. By regulating the populations of smaller fish and invertebrates, they help ensure balanced food webs. Their presence indicates a healthy ecosystem, and their diet contributes to controlling herbivore populations, allowing coral reefs to thrive. By promoting a balanced environment, Giant Trevally indirectly support the livelihoods of countless marine species, including economically important fish.

9. Angling Techniques

For anglers interested in catching Giant Trevally, various fishing techniques can be employed, including bait fishing, fly fishing, and spinning. Popular methods involve using lures that imitate the natural prey of Giant Trevally, such as surface poppers, jigs, or live bait. These fish are known for their tenacity and strength, often leading to exhilarating battles that can test an angler’s skills. Experienced anglers recommend fishing during dawn or dusk when Giant Trevally are most active in their feeding patterns.

10. Unique Adaptations

Giant Trevally possess several unique adaptations that contribute to their survival in a competitive marine environment. One remarkable feature is their ability to tolerate varying salinity levels, allowing them to inhabit both marine and brackish waters. Additionally, their strong, laterally compressed bodies help them maneuver swiftly through tight spaces in coral reefs, giving them an advantage while hunting. Their acute vision and sensory systems also aid in detecting prey, making them efficient predators.


Frequently Asked Questions (FAQs)

1. How big can Giant Trevally get?

Giant Trevally can grow up to 4.5 feet (1.4 meters) in length and weigh up to 170 pounds (77 kg). However, most individuals caught by anglers are typically smaller.

2. What do Giant Trevally eat?

Giant Trevally primarily feed on smaller fish, crustaceans, and cephalopods. They are known for their aggressive hunting strategies and will often prey on schools of fish.

3. Where can I find Giant Trevally?

Giant Trevally are predominantly found in tropical and subtropical waters throughout the Indo-Pacific region, including coastal reefs, lagoons, and mangrove areas.

4. Are Giant Trevally good for eating?

Yes, Giant Trevally are consumed in various cultures and can be delicious when prepared correctly. However, caution is advised regarding mercury levels, especially in larger specimens.

5. What techniques can I use to catch Giant Trevally?

Popular fishing techniques for catching Giant Trevally include using surface poppers, jigs, and live bait, with methods varying based on the fishing environment and personal preference.

6. How are Giant Trevally populations managed?

Management practices include implementing size and bag limits, seasonal closures, and habitat protections to ensure sustainable fishing and conservation of their populations.

7. Are Giant Trevally endangered?

Giant Trevally are classified as "Least Concern" by the IUCN, which indicates that their populations are relatively stable at a global level; however, localised threats exist.

8. Do Giant Trevally have any natural predators?

While Giant Trevally are apex predators, they can fall prey to larger species, including sharks, especially when they are young or injured.

9. Can you catch Giant Trevally year-round?

In some regions, Giant Trevally can be caught year-round, but their feeding patterns may vary seasonally, which can influence fishing success.

10. What is the best time to fish for Giant Trevally?

Dawn and dusk are often considered the best times to target Giant Trevally, as they are most active during feeding times in these hours.
